I teach at a Title 1 school where our entire student population is eligible for free breakfast and lunch. We have a very diverse student body with 14% of our students being English language learners. Each of our students brings a wealth of cultural experiences to the table.
After over a year of learning at home, I am delighted to be transitioning to fifth grade next year with my fourth graders!
My students are already looking forward to coming back to "real" school in the fall and I canʻt wait to meet them in person. While our fingers are crossed that we get to learn together at school, we know we will be ready for whatever comes our way this August!

Whether learning in the physical classroom in the upcoming school year or doing distance learning at home, Scholastic News and Science Spin will be a tremendous asset to our all our students as it will help keep students and families engaged all year long!
Scholastic News and Science Spin's different text features help English language learners and emerging readers alike.
The charts, maps, and graphs help build skills across all subjects. The digital tools available are a great teaching resource as well.
I have used both Scholastic News and Science Spin for the last three years and my students and their families love them!
